Meaning and Usage

"후보" refers to a candidate or nominee for a position, role, or award. It is commonly used in political contexts (e.g., election candidates) but also applies to competitions or selections.

Common Contexts

You will often see "후보" in news reports about elections, sports competitions, or job applications. It implies someone who is officially considered for a role but not yet selected.

Collocations and Patterns

  • 후보로 출마하다: to run as a candidate
  • 후보 명단: list of candidates
  • 후보자 발표: announcement of candidates

Register and Politeness

"후보" is a neutral noun used in formal and informal contexts. It is appropriate in news, official documents, and everyday conversation.

Learner Tips

Example Sentences

그는 시장 후보로 출마했다.

Geuneun sijang hubo ro chulma haetda.

He ran as a candidate for mayor.

이번 대회에는 여러 후보가 참가했다.

Ibeon daehoeeneun yeoreo hubo ga chamgahatda.

Several candidates participated in this competition.

후보 명단을 다시 확인해 주세요.

Hubo myeongdan eul dasi hwagin hae juseyo.

Please check the list of candidates again.
